GranuFlo Lawsuits Underway, as Bernstein Liebhard LLP Notes Progress in Federal GranuFlo Recall Litigation
New York, New York (PRWEB) October 10, 2013 -- Hundreds of GranuFlo lawsuits (http://www.thegranuflolawsuit.com/) filed in the wake of last year’s recall for GranuFlo and NaturaLyte dialysis drugs are moving forward in courts around the U.S., Bernstein Liebhard LLP reports. According to a Case Management Order issued on October 1st, discovery is now underway in the multidistrict litigation established in U.S. District Court, District of Massachusetts for all federally-filed Granuflo recall claims. Among other things, the Order stipulates that the process for selecting cases for the litigation’s first bellwether trials shall begin in January 2014. (In re Fresenius GranuFlo/Naturalyte Dialysate Litigation, MDL No. 2428)

GranuFlo Recall
GranuFlo and NaturaLyte are dialysate concentrates used to remove toxins from the blood during dialysis treatments. In March 2012, Fresenius Medical Care issued an Urgent Product Notification regarding serious heart problems that could occur due to inappropriate dosing of the drugs. According to a report published by The New York Times in June 2012, doctors were unaware that, compared to rival products, GranuFlo and NaturaLyte contained more of an ingredient the body converts to bicarbonate. As such, certain dosing of the products could result in dangerously elevated levels of bicarbonate in the blood, resulting in metabolic alkalosis, a condition that can cause catastrophic heart problems in dialysis patients.*
In June 2012, the U.S. Food & Drug Administration (FDA) granted Fresenius Medical Care’s Urgent Product Notification a Class I recall status, which indicates that a medical product poses a significant risk of serious injury or death. According to the Times, the FDA also began investigating Fresenius Medical Care shortly after learning that the company had issued a memo in November 2011 to its own clinics that warned of the heart risks associated with GranuFlo and NaturaLyte. The agency is trying to determine if Fresenius violated federal regulations, as it did not issue any sort of warning at that time to thousands of other dialysis clinics outside of its network that also used GranuFlo and NaturaLyte.*
According to court records, all of the lawsuits pending in the federal GranuFlo recall litigation allege that Fresenius Medical Care failed to provide adequate warnings regarding the use of GranuFlo and NaturaLyte, and continued to aggressively market both products after their risks became apparent in order to protect their market share.
Court documents indicate that more than 300 GranuFlo lawsuits are now pending in courts around the country. In addition to more than 220 claims filed in the federal GranuFlo recall litigation, additional dialysis lawsuits against Fresenius Medical Care have been consolidated at the state level in Massachusetts’ Middlesex County Superior Court. (In re Consolidated Fresenius Cases, No. MICV2013-03400-O)
